Understanding the Metric and Imperial Systems



Before delving into the conversion, it’s important to briefly understand the two systems of measurement involved: the imperial system and the metric system. The imperial system, primarily used in the United States and a few other countries, uses units like inches, feet, yards, and miles. The metric system, or International System of Units (SI), is used globally by most countries and is based on powers of 10, making conversions relatively straightforward. The fundamental unit of length in the metric system is the meter, with centimeters being a common subunit (100 centimeters = 1 meter).

The Conversion Factor: Inches to Centimeters



The key to converting inches to centimeters lies in the conversion factor. One inch is equivalent to approximately 2.54 centimeters. This is a precisely defined constant, meaning the conversion is accurate and consistent. This factor is the bridge between the two measurement systems, allowing us to translate measurements from one system to the other.

Calculating 74 Inches in Centimeters



To convert 74 inches to centimeters, we simply multiply the number of inches by the conversion factor:

74 inches 2.54 centimeters/inch = 187.96 centimeters

Therefore, 74 inches is equal to 187.96 centimeters.

Potential Sources of Error and Rounding



While the conversion is straightforward, potential errors can arise from rounding. The calculation above resulted in 187.96 centimeters. Depending on the context, you might round this to 188 centimeters. The level of precision required will determine the appropriate rounding. In situations demanding high accuracy, such as engineering, it's crucial to retain as many decimal places as necessary.

1. Is the conversion factor 2.54 exactly accurate? Yes, the conversion factor of 2.54 cm/inch is a precisely defined constant.

2. Can I convert centimeters back to inches? Yes, simply divide the number of centimeters by 2.54 to obtain the equivalent measurement in inches.

3. What if I need to convert a different number of inches? The same process applies: multiply the number of inches by 2.54.
